'''A high-level interface to the vampyhost extension module, for quickly and easily running Vamp audio analysis plugins on audio files and buffers.''' import vampyhost import frames import load def process_frames_with_plugin(ff, sample_rate, step_size, plugin, outputs): out_indices = dict([(id, plugin.get_output(id)["output_index"]) for id in outputs]) plugin.reset() fi = 0 for f in ff: timestamp = vampyhost.frame_to_realtime(fi, sample_rate) results = plugin.process_block(f, timestamp) # results is a dict mapping output number -> list of feature dicts for o in outputs: ix = out_indices[o] if ix in results: for r in results[ix]: yield { o: r } fi = fi + step_size results = plugin.get_remaining_features() for o in outputs: ix = out_indices[o] if ix in results: for r in results[ix]: yield { o: r } def process(data, sample_rate, key, output = "", parameters = {}): #!!! docstring plugin, step_size, block_size = load.load_and_configure(data, sample_rate, key, parameters) if output == "": output = plugin.get_output(0)["identifier"] ff = frames.frames_from_array(data, step_size, block_size) for r in process_frames_with_plugin(ff, sample_rate, step_size, plugin, [output]): yield r[output] plugin.unload() def process_frames(ff, channels, sample_rate, step_size, key, output = "", parameters = {}): plug = vampyhost.load_plugin(key, sample_rate, vampyhost.ADAPT_INPUT_DOMAIN + vampyhost.ADAPT_BUFFER_SIZE + vampyhost.ADAPT_CHANNEL_COUNT) plug.set_parameter_values(parameters) if not plug.initialise(channels, step_size, block_size): raise "Failed to initialise plugin" if output == "": output = plugin.get_output(0)["identifier"] for r in process_frames_with_plugin(ff, sample_rate, step_size, plugin, [output]): yield r[output] plugin.unload() def process_multiple_outputs(data, sample_rate, key, outputs, parameters = {}): #!!! docstring plugin, step_size, block_size = load.load_and_configure(data, sample_rate, key, parameters) ff = frames.frames_from_array(data, step_size, block_size) for r in process_frames_with_plugin(ff, sample_rate, step_size, plugin, outputs): yield r plugin.unload()
